Hi, I've been a long time kernel developer. Notable contributions include
bcache, bcachefs (upcoming), and core block layer and IO path work, and some
interesting data structures. These days, I mostly interact with other filesystem
and MM developers.

I became interested in kernel development over 20 years ago, when I learned that
there was this operating system that was developed by a team of volunteers
working together over the internet, out in the open - and that anyone could join
them and contribute, if they had the knowledge and skill - and especially, the
dedication. Reading LKML was my engineering education, much more than college
was.

My interest in the TAB is primarily in the area of learning to foster a better
development culture - more collaborative, more forward thinking. Encouraging
better communication, and also encouraging people to do the difficult but long
lasting work - the big cleanups, the rearchitecting of core data structures that
touch everything - the things that tend to be contentious in the short term (so
we shy away from them!) but often have big payoffs.
